Who Are Magenta Skateboards?
Magenta Skateboards is a Paris-based skate brand founded in 2010 by Soy Panday and the Feil brothers. Built around a tight-knit crew, Magenta came up doing things their own way, focusing on creative trick selection, 4:3 gritty filming and a strong visual identity rather than trying to follow what's popular.
When you think of Magenta, you think of the more artistic side of skateboarding, with a focus on smooth lines, spot selection and VX1000 filming that gives the brand an authentic raw edge. It’s a contrast to louder, more stunt-based brands that follow the skate brand blueprint more closely, which is exactly why Magenta has built such a loyal following.
The brand’s graphic design is a big part of its identity too, often featuring hand-drawn artwork, calm colour palettes and the now recognisable plant logo. It’s all pretty understated, but that’s the point — it reflects how Magenta approaches skateboarding as a whole.
Their team has included names like Soy Panday, Glen Fox and Ben Gore, alongside a wider crew that fits the same laid-back, style-focused view on skateboarding. The team, as well as the filming and clothing aesthetic, give Magenta that distinctive feel that sets them apart from other European skate brands.
How Magenta Skateboard Jeans Fit
Magenta Skateboard Jeans are designed with a relaxed, baggy fit, but they don't feel overly baggy. Most pairs sit comfortably at the waist with a straight or slightly loose leg, giving you room to move without losing shape.
The fit leans more towards a clean, loose silhouette rather than anything slim or tapered. They’re not tight through the thigh, and they don’t aggressively narrow towards the ankle, which keeps them feeling natural on and off the board. However, they do slightly taper at the ankle so they sit on shoes nicely.
In terms of length, that slight tapering will keep them from going under your shoes if they're a little too long.
Overall, Magenta jeans are easy to wear and consistent across different styles. If you’re used to skating in looser jeans, they’ll feel familiar, with slight alterations that benefit the fit.
Magenta Skateboard Jeans are built to withstand the abuse thrown at them by skateboarding, so they hold up well where it matters. The relaxed fits give you enough room to move freely, whether you’re pushing, popping or just cruising, without feeling restrictive.
The denim itself feels durable without being too heavy, which makes them comfortable for longer or warmer sessions. They’re not overly stiff straight out the box either, so they break in naturally without needing loads of wear.
Because of the fit, they sit well over skate shoes and don’t get in the way while you’re skating. You’re not dealing with tight cuffs or awkward tapering, which makes a big difference when you’re actually on your board.
Overall, they’re a solid choice if you want something that works for skating but still looks clean day-to-day.

Magenta Skateboard Jeans: Styles Explained
Magenta keep their denim simple, but there are a few key fits worth knowing. Most pairs sit on the looser side with a clean shape that works for skating without feeling oversized.
OG Denim Pants
The OG fit is the most classic. Slightly baggy with a straight leg, available in washed, ultrawashed, black and dark blue denim. Easy everyday pair that does what you expect.
Loose & PWS Loose Pants
The Loose fit offers more room through the leg while keeping that same clean shape. It’s ideal if you prefer a more relaxed feel or want extra movement when skating.
PWS Loose Pants follow a similar fit but usually come in washed finishes, giving them more of a worn-in look straight away. Same overall shape, just with a bit more character.

Magenta Jeans Sizing Guide: Find Your Perfect Match
Magenta Skateboard Denim comes in a range of sizes to fit every body type. To find your perfect fit, follow these steps:
- Waist Measurement: Measure around your natural waistline, keeping the tape measure snug but not tight.
- Hip Measurement: Measure around the fullest part of your hips.
- Inseam Measurement: Measure from the top of your inner thigh down to the bottom of your ankle.
